The Austrian Regional League East is a third-tier division of Austrian football re-introduced in the 1984-85 season. It covers the Austrian states of Burgenland, Lower Austria and Vienna and is one of three leagues at this level.
Recent league champions
The most recent league champions:[1]
| Season | Club |
|---|---|
| 2012–13 | SC/ESV Parndorf |
| 2013–14 | FAC Team für Wien |
| 2014–15 | SC Ritzing |
| 2015–16 | SV Horn |
